It is good to get out, safely. One venue can be a community book reading group or a Scrabble or card playing group or maybe a photography group or club.
You will know if they seem to be accepting after a visit or maybe two. Try to find something you enjoy and you know other people are interested in and find a safe group to visit, and participate.
These groups do not need to be transgender only groups! Just one that fits your interest and they treat you fairly. Go a bit androgynous if that gives you more comfort on your first visit. Also, try to do some volunteer work, that may be so good for you and others.
